Global Water Soluble Packaging Films Market (USD Million), 2021 - 2031
In the year 2024, the Global Water Soluble Packaging Films Market was valued at USD 415.65 million. The size of this market is expected to increase to USD 614.41 million by the year 2031, while growing at a Compounded Annual Growth Rate (CAGR) of 5.7%.
The global water-soluble packaging films market is witnessing substantial growth driven by increasing environmental concerns and the push for sustainable packaging solutions. Water-soluble films, often made from polymers like polyvinyl alcohol (PVA), offer an eco-friendly alternative to traditional plastics. These films dissolve in water, leaving no waste behind, which aligns with global efforts to reduce plastic pollution and minimize environmental impact. Global Water Soluble Packaging Films Market Recent Developments
-
In October 2020, Cortec Corporation announced that its patented EcoSol water soluble pouches are now being manufactured at the company's European bioplastics plant in Croatia. This expansion will aim to deliver and meet the needs of European and Asian customers.
-
In July 2020, Kuraray opened a new manufacturing facility in Lebanon, Indiana (US). In Indiana, the company now has four factories, including one in LaPorte and two in Portage.

Global Water Soluble Packaging Films Market, Segmentation by Solubility Type
The Global Water Soluble Packaging Films Market has been segmented by Solubility Type into Hot Water Soluble and Cold Water Soluble.
The Global Water Soluble Packaging Films Market is segmented by Solubility Type into Hot Water Soluble and Cold Water Soluble films, each offering distinct advantages depending on the specific application and product requirements. Hot Water Soluble films are designed to dissolve when exposed to hot water, typically in temperatures above 60°C. These films are commonly used in applications where the product inside the packaging is designed to be mixed or dissolved in hot water, such as detergent pods, bath products, and certain food packaging. The ability of hot water soluble films to dissolve at higher temperatures ensures that they perform effectively in industrial and consumer applications where hot water contact is a natural part of the process.
In contrast, Cold Water Soluble films are designed to dissolve at lower temperatures, usually below 40°C. These films are particularly beneficial in industries where the products need to be easily dissolved without requiring hot water, making them ideal for consumer goods like laundry pods, cleaning agents, and agricultural chemicals. Cold water soluble films offer the advantage of being more energy-efficient, as they do not require heating the water to high temperatures, making them more sustainable in terms of energy consumption. This type of film is also beneficial in applications where rapid dissolution in standard or room temperature water is critical.
Both Hot Water Soluble and Cold Water Soluble films cater to different market needs, with the choice of solubility type depending on the intended use of the product. Hot water soluble films are often preferred for industrial and heavy-duty cleaning applications where the solubility in high temperatures is crucial, while cold water soluble films are favored for everyday consumer products that need to dissolve efficiently in normal water conditions. Restraints
- High production costs compared to conventional plastics
- Limited availability of raw materials for water-soluble films
- Challenges in scaling up production processes
-
Performance limitations in some applications - Performance limitations in some applications are a notable challenge for the global water-soluble packaging films market. While water-soluble films offer significant environmental benefits, their performance can vary depending on the specific application. For example, in high-moisture or high-temperature environments, the solubility and integrity of these films may be compromised, leading to issues such as premature dissolution or reduced barrier properties. This can impact their effectiveness and suitability for certain packaging needs.
Water-soluble films may not provide the same level of durability and protection as traditional plastics. For applications requiring high-strength or long-lasting packaging, such as heavy-duty industrial products or long shelf-life items, water-soluble films might fall short. Their relatively lower tensile strength and vulnerability to environmental conditions can limit their use in these contexts, necessitating further development to enhance their performance and expand their applicability.
Addressing these performance limitations requires ongoing research and innovation in water-soluble film technology. Enhancing the physical properties of these films, improving their resistance to environmental factors, and optimizing their solubility rates are key areas of focus. As advancements are made, water-soluble films can become more versatile and effective, overcoming current limitations and increasing their adoption across a wider range of applications.
